Dental bleaching or tooth whitening is essentially the procedure to lighten the color of your teeth. It is done through the application of a bleaching agent onto the surface of your tooth and changing its shade. Sometimes, it may be done by applying an agent on the surface of the tooth itself. It is often utilized by those who wish to have whiter teeth and by people whose teeth have discolored as a result of aging or staining from smoking and drinks containing caffeine.
